BC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

317 of the 5,076 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Brunswick (BC)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$4.5B — up 8.9% from $4.14B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 63 funds opened new BC positions and 27 closed out — a net gain of 36 holders — while 78 added to existing stakes and 124 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Arrowstreet Capital, adding an estimated $73.2M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$171M.
